What is w prefix for efficient?

There isn't a standard "w" prefix for "efficient."

However, here are some options that convey a similar meaning:

* "Well-" as in well-organized, well-designed, well-functioning.

* "Wise-" as in wise use of resources, wise management.

* "Worth-" as in worthwhile, worth the effort.

The best choice will depend on the specific context.

For example:

* "This system is well-designed and very efficient."

* "The wise use of energy makes this a very efficient machine."

* "This method is worth the effort and extremely efficient."
